Nursing Home Ombudsman Program
Independent advocates working to improve quality of care and life for residents in nursing homes and other facilities. Operated by the Nursing Home Ombudsman Agency of the Bluegrass, this program advocates for residents of nursing, assisted living, personal care, and family care homes. Ombudsmen:
- Visit facilities monthly
- Investigate concerns and resolve complaints
- Educate residents and families about rights
- Conduct public awareness and qualityofcare presentations
- Provide placement counseling
Services are free and available to residents, families, and concerned individuals district-wide. Contact via phone or visit the Lexington office.
